Course Overview
This REBT course is suitable for any students wanting to pursue a career as a counsellor or therapist. You will learn the ABC model that will become your effective guide and framework in your work with clients. You will also learn how to work with couples and individuals, those in a relationship and family-related matters and how you can structure your own sessions from start to finish.
